Dolný Kalník (Hungarian: Alsókálnok) is a village and municipality in Martin District in the Žilina Region of northern Slovakia.

In historical records the village was first mentioned in 1355.
The municipality lies at an altitude of 440 metres and covers an area of 1.33 km2. It has a population of about 293 people.[5]
The records for genealogical research are available at the state archive "Statny Archiv in Bytca, Slovakia"
